Async Actor

The async actor provide one useful feature. It creates a new thread in the flow. Some tasks such as the switch task are synchronous but could potentially take time to process. Placing another thread in the flow before the switch provides a separate thread to do that processing.

The async task follows the first link out of the task. There are no additional parameters for the actor.

The JSON used to designate an async task in a flow description is:

    "async": {
        "actor": "async",
        "trace": false,
         "links": {
            "": "task-y"